Quick refresher for whoever inherits this: deliveries retry on any 5xx or timeout, with exponential backoff plus jitter, capped at the max-attempts setting. A 410 permanently disables the endpoint — that's intentional, don't "fix" it. Duplicate deliveries are possible after a retry, so receivers must be idempotent; we log a warning but never block. If a customer complains about missed hooks, check the dead-letter queue before touching anything. The dispatcher's retry behavior is governed entirely by the values below.

settings of yajep-bawig:
[prair]
team = rusax
access_code = ac_3bd592
owner = frawyn.olieth
host = prair.paliqnet.test
port = 3000
peer = pelok.novacdata.corp
salt = 99be0c50
pin = 9625

Test fixtures at Harborfell come from the Moldwright factory library — never insert rows by hand during an incident. Factories seed staging through the Seedgate service, which validates referential integrity before writes. If on-call needs to regenerate fixtures for a reproduction, authenticate against Seedgate with the key below.

gateway credential: qvz23-XSZTNBjrucz4Q49XMT1TuVw

## Prototype Workshop Access

Visiting contractors working in the Calderfen prototype workshop must complete the safety briefing and sign the tool register before entry. Eye protection is mandatory at all times, and unfinished prototypes may not be photographed. The workshop supervisor must be present during machine use. Entry to the workshop is granted with the contractor code below.

badge for fafof-yajef: bdg-JTFOG-95442